Written Answers. - Sanitary Services.

28.

asked the Minister for the Environment the water and sewerage schemes in County Donegal which are awaiting sanction from his Department.

Information in this matter is being compiled and will be forwarded to the Deputy.

29.

asked the Minister for the Environment the sanitary services works which would have been carried out in 1986 that can no longer be carried out as a result of the cutbacks in the sanitary services estimate.

Considerable progress has been made with the sanitary services programme and a record volume of work has been completed during the three years since the Government came into office. I am satisfied that the relevant capital provision for 1986 will be adequate to meet the appropriate share of the cost of commitments arising on all schemes under construction or already approved and will also enable a sufficient number of additional schemes to be released so as to ensure the continuance of a high level of activity.
